Output 8a5899177cfb3906f72cbe84b4acfd12b6539f85d0b9d113f07daaf03e54d5fa:2

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cbfa4d70a9fa41a23fcd7e19c87eb76469456c4741d917e148c95e8f8733f62a
address
tb1pe0ay6u9flfq6y07d0cvusl4hv3552mz8g8v30c2ge90glpen7c4qvjj44g
transaction
8a5899177cfb3906f72cbe84b4acfd12b6539f85d0b9d113f07daaf03e54d5fa
spent
true